Answer: The Betsy Lehman Center is a non-regulatory state agency that uses communications and research to catalyze the efforts of providers, policymakers, and consumers working toward safer health care in Massachusetts. The Center is named for Betsy Lehman, who died in 1994 as the result of a preventable medical error while being treated for breast cancer. Her shocking and tragic death became a catalyst for change in approaches to patient safety both in Massachusetts and nationally.
